Comprehensive Service Overview

When electrical problems arise, the work involved depends heavily on the age and type of home you have. In Baconton, older homes often require careful diagnosis of aging wiring, outlets that may no longer meet code, and panels that lack capacity for modern electronics and appliances. Newer homes, while built to current standards, can still experience issues like tripping AFCI breakers or faulty GFCI outlets that need replacement.

Typical electrical repairs in the area include troubleshooting and fixing breaker trips, replacing faulty outlets and switches, repairing or installing light fixtures and ceiling fans, addressing flickering or dimming lights, and resolving dead outlets or sections of the home without power. When panels are outdated or undersized, upgrading to a higher-capacity panel may be needed to handle the electrical demands of a modern household.

What sets electrical work apart from other home repairs is the importance of accurate diagnosis. A tripping breaker might mean an overloaded circuit, a short, or a failing breaker itself β€” and each cause requires a different approach. The goal is identifying the root issue, not just resetting the breaker and hoping it holds.

Homeowners in this area often appreciate clear communication about what's going on and what the options are. A repair typically begins with a thorough inspection of the affected circuit or system, followed by a straightforward explanation of what was found and what it will take to fix it. Work is generally completed to current National Electrical Code (NEC) and local standards, with permits addressed when the scope of work requires them.

Beyond the immediate fix, a safety check of the affected system is often part of the process β€” helping reduce fire risk and catching small issues before they become bigger problems down the road.

Regional Characteristics

Baconton sits in Mitchell County's agricultural region, where the landscape blends rural farmland with quiet residential areas. The housing stock reflects different eras β€” older farmhouses and mid-century homes sit alongside newer subdivisions built in recent decades. The climate brings hot, humid summers with seasonal thunderstorms that can put stress on outdoor wiring and service panels. Many area homes were built before modern electrical codes were adopted, meaning older panels and wiring that wasn't designed for today's power demands from appliances, electronics, and HVAC systems.

Common Issues

Homeowners in the area commonly encounter frequent breaker trips in older homes, flickering lights tied to loose connections or undersized circuits, dead outlets from worn wiring, and storm-related power fluctuations. These issues often point to electrical systems that weren't built with modern household loads in mind.
